[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
(DTPtechNote:1564) Re: 文字詰めスクリプトを作成したら。。。
横から失礼いたします。
おそらく45%という文字詰めが、
原因で文字組アキ量設定を使わず
手作業をしているのかな。と思いました。
スクリプトでの手順としては手作業の処理を
そのまま順番に記述すれば、出来ると思います。
ご要望の1については、スクリプトで実装して
要望の2については普通に文字パレットから
0を設定するほうが低コストかと思います。
選択範囲をScriptから変更する場合、特に
条件が無いならば、という意味です。
もしも何らかの文字(独自ルール)で
処理したいときは、こっちもスクリプトにした
方が良いかとは思います。
ご要望1のスクリプトは
●選択範囲内の文字に対して詰め45%と設定
Selection(1).Tsume=45
●選択範囲内で検索(メタ文字)
数字・欧文・漢字(^9/^$/^K)を検索して、
戻り値に詰め0%を設定する
という流れでしょうか。
せうぞーさんに直接お頼みのようですので、
概要だけ、書き込むにとどめたいと思います。